Well the big thing with KVH was that the Mavs brought him out of retirement to do the S&T. That's not the case with Wright or AJ this summer (at least I have not heard that either are looking to retire). We can still work with them over the summer to include in a S&T deal. But they would have to agree to be part of the deal (I'm sure they could be up for it) AND the team they would go to would have to want them (don't think they are really that hot of a commodity).

How could they be "big expirings" in a trade. We can't trade their current expiring deals this summer because their contracts will have already expired (not sure if that's what you were meaning). Sure, I guess it is theoretically conceivable that we could just resign them to 1 year deals. But there's really not much incentive for them to do that...especially if their agents could work multi-year deals for them via free agency. I guess it COULD happen, but it just seems highly unlikely that everyone would agree to make it happen (unless there was a lot of desperation on many fronts).
